Effects Of Fertilization And Sowing Density On Growth And Yield Of Oat

Avena(Avena sativa L.)belongs to the oat family of Gramineae,and is an important food crop in Northwest and northeast china.In this experiment,Baiyan No.2,No.5,251516 new varieties as test materials,studied the biological fertilizer and fertilizer N,P fertilizer and planting density on the growth,yield and yield components,as well as the influence of the seed quality.To provide a scientific basis for oat planting and biological fertilizer promotion.The main results are as follows:In the experiment of biological fertilizer and N fertilizer,P fertilizer in Baiyan No.2 in N fertilizer and fertilizer treatments,oat plant height,panicle length,grain number,seed yield and straw yield reached the maximum.The effects of applying P fertilizer on oats were not regular.In the experiment of sowing density and fertilization:(1)Effect of sowing density and Fertilization on Oat GrowthThe sowing density and the level of N had no significant effect on the plant height of oat during the whole growth period.When the sowing density was150kg/hm2,the maximum stem diameter of oat was 0.377 cm,and the root diameter of oat was the smallest when the sowing density was 250kg/hm2.When the sowing density was 100kg/hm2,the content of chlorophyll and N in leaves reached the maximum,and the chlorophyll content and N content in leaves were lowest when the sowing density was 200kg/hm2 and 150kg/hm2.When the N level was193kg/hm2,the stem diameter,chlorophyll content and leaf N content of oat reached the maximum.(2)Effect of sowing density and Fertilization on yield of oatWhen the sowing density was 200kg/hm2,the spike length and 1000 grain weight of oat reached the maximum,14.38 cm and 20.64 g respectively.The planting density is 250kg/hm2,oat panicle number,grain number,straw yield,seed yieldreached the highest yield and seed yield of straw were 10.45 * 103kg/hm2 and 8.21* 103kg/hm2;but the panicle and straw yield and sowing density was not significant difference when 200kg/hm2.When sowing density was 100kg/hm2,oat straw yield and seed yield were lowest.When the level of N was 145kg/hm2,the spike length,the spike number,1000 grain weight,straw yield and seed yield reached the maximum.When the level of N was 193kg/hm2,grain weight reached the maximum,415.6 * 104/hm2.When the level of N was 0kg/hm2,the panicle length,1000 grain weight,panicle number,grain weight per spike,yield of straw and seed yield were minimum.In the experiment of sowing density(D,kg/hm2)and N level(N,kg/hm2)on the yield of oat straw(Yg,103kg/hm2)and seed yield(Ys,103kg/hm2)of the regression equations were Yg=3.479+0.014N+0.014D(R2=0.579***)Ys=0.145+0.013N+0.025D(R2=0.699***)(3)Effect of sowing density and Fertilization on quality of oat seedsThe effects of N application level and sowing density on the relative water content of oat seeds were not significant.When the sowing density was 250kg/hm2 and the level of applying N was 145kg/hm2,the starch content of Oat Seed reached the maximum,680.13mg/g.When the sowing density was 150kg/hm2 and the level of N was 97kg/hm2,the crude fiber content of Oat Seed reached the maximum value,11.38%.When the sowing density was 200kg/hm2 and the level of N was193kg/hm2,the protein content of Oat Seed reached the maximum,270.89mg/g.When the sowing density was 200kg/hm2 and the level of N was 145kg/hm2,the content of beta glucan in oat seeds reached the highest level,210.86ug/g.Fertilizer dressing,application level of N 145kg/hm2(75%N),planting density was 200kg/hm2,the growth of oat adaptation and yield and quality of good.
